Moncloa believes that presenting the budget without support would be "losing time"
To present the 2025 Budgets without having enough support to approve them would be "to waste the time of the Congress of Deputies and the citizens." Thus the socialist side of the Government responds to the demand of several of its partners and also of the PP to take them to Congress without the certainty that a parliamentary majority supports them.
